This report takes a detailed look at the trend that more and more Chinese consumers pay for quality content online; and, it also shares some insights on the most popular platforms of paid digital content.

Content generation start-ups in the United States generally focus on monetizing their viewers or followers through advertising, a la Youtube. In China, however, many such companies are able to directly charge their users for access to content on a pay-per-view or pay-to-subscribe model.

Chinese consumers are much more open to paying for content than American consumers, which has paved the way to the rise of a new content generation and sharing model: the “knowledge payment” platform.

Knowledge payment platforms aim to bring together experts or informed citizens and members of the public who will pay for the information, expertise, and perspective they can provide. Some take the form of consulting services, while most offer newsfeed-like platforms.

China Online Learning Market Overview for 2016 https://www.chinainternetwatch.com/19648/online-learning-2016/ https://www.chinainternetwatch.com/19648/online-learning-2016/#comments Thu, 19 Jan 2017 12:00:00 +0000 http://www.chinainternetwatch.com/?p=19648 online-learning-170119

Online videos became mainstream media for online learning in China in 2016 with Netease leading in online learning market in China according to a recent survey conducted by Netease and Guokr.

china-online-learning-market-2016-01

The top three online learning platforms are Netease Open (open.163.com), Zhihu mobile app, and Netease Courses (study.163.com) while TED also made it to the top five.

china-online-learning-market-2016-02

Paying for online learning content is much more accepted in China in 2016; quality content is a key factor. 70% respondents paid for online learning in 2016 comparing with only 26% a year ago.

china-online-learning-market-2016-03

Online videos became mainstream media for online learning in China in 2016, being the top engagement (41.97%) of online learners & followed by downloading paid content (26.29%) and paid apps (18.11%). Personal interests and professional skills are the top reasons for online learning in China.

china-online-learning-market-2016-04

Three-quarters of online learners are satisfied in the learning content.
